    Page Break problem

    I am using Excel 2003 after having upgraded from Excel 2000 recently.

    For some reason I am not able to drag the automatic page breaks to suit my needs (the regular cursor does not become the two-headed arrow cursor which permits this action).

    I am however able to add new manual page breaks.

    Page Break problem

    Thanks for the reply.

    Just realised that I hadn't enabled the "Allow cell drag and drop" option under Edit in Options.
